"Eastham: A Journey Through Time and History" Step back in time to the year 1935, when Bolton Wanderers FC football team made their mark on Eastham. The town buzzed with excitement as fans gathered to witness thrilling matches and cheer for their beloved team. But Eastham's history extends far beyond football. In the early 1900s, the Manchester Ship Canal Eastham Locks stood tall, a testament to human ingenuity and engineering marvel. These locks facilitated trade and connected Manchester to the world through seagoing ships. Strolling along the banks of the Manchester Ship Canal in Eastham during that era would have been a sight to behold. Witnessing massive vessels navigate through Eastham Locks was an awe-inspiring experience, showcasing mankind's ability to conquer nature's obstacles. Amidst this industrial landscape, St Mary's Church in Eastham stood proudly as a spiritual haven for locals. Its timeless beauty offered solace amidst bustling activities, reminding people of their faith and providing a sense of community. Even HRH the Duke of Edinburgh graced Liverpool with his presence during those times, leaving an indelible mark on Merseyside. His visit symbolized connections between royalty and everyday life along the Mersey River. The construction of a 36-mile-long canal further solidified Eastham's significance in connecting Manchester with global trade routes. This monumental project showcased human determination and ambition while revolutionizing transportation methods for seagoing ships.
